In this YouTube video tutorial, Andrew Krause, co-founder of InventRight, discusses licensing contracts. He explains that a licensing agreement is an agreement with a company where they pay royalties for selling a product you invented. He highlights the importance of understanding the difference between a patent and licensing, and why you need a licensing agreement. Shockingly, some companies may not care about having a patent when entering into a licensing agreement with inventors.
